Merrin's : Condemnation of a Sellsword

It is certain those who walk in the Light do so by the Grace of Morgaine, the source of all Light and Just Order in Agon. Those who shun the Light of God, and the missions of Her devout followers, do so only with the purpose to aid and abet the hand of Chaos.

Recently it has come to the attention of the Holy Church that a certain demonizer and sellsword has been seeking concourse with established regions, for the purpose of temporal benefaction. It is my intent that all figures involved in such precarious discourse, and any future parties invited to similar associations, be made fully aware of the Fireblood Brotherhood's status with the Church of Morgaine.

The Faithful should know that the sinister leader of this band of brigands is a declared murderer, an assailant guilty of the cruel death of the Holy Church's own Father Daemeon (may the Light safeguard his soul). Trent Fireblood is deemed a heretic of the first degree, by the Holy Fathers of Dalriada and those throughout the vast kingdom of Mercia. This outlaw has vindictively slain a holy man, who was in service to the blessed work Our Lady of Light has set Her soldiers to do.

Until as such time this pagan submits himself to the greater justice offered him by the ecclesiastical court, let the blades of righteous men know his foul blood if ever he travels in civilized lands.

Those who follow this deceiver are no less innocent of the crimes he himself incites. Those who give hospice to this evildoer's camp of criminals do so against the Will of God. Those who engage in exchange with this maligned soul do so in sign of their own malcontent towards the Holy Church that pursues him.

By the Grace of Our Lady of Light, may revelation be upon those who are preyed upon by deceiving hands.

Fr. Merrin al'Keedh, RO
